This document provides background information on a proposed water conservation and sustainable development project in Sana'a, Yemen. It discusses Yemen's severe water scarcity issues due to depletion of groundwater resources from agricultural use and population growth. The objectives of the project are to establish water, food, and energy security at the homestead scale through techniques like rainwater harvesting, urban agriculture, and solar energy. The document analyzes the site context in Sana'a and provides information on Yemen's culture, agriculture practices, and energy challenges to inform the project design.
